The sanctuary, referred to as the Altis, includes an unordered arrangement of various structures. Enclosed inside the temenos are the Temple of Hera and Temple of Zeus, the Pelopion and the region from the altar, in which sacrifices were designed. The hippodrome and stadium were also into the east. towards the north lay the Prytaneion and the Philippeion, and also an assortment of treasuries symbolizing numerous city states.

it absolutely was also wherever any offences and pleas had been tried out, and the place penalties ended up made a decision. In accordance with Pausanias, in Bouleuterion opponents, their kin as well as their trainers swore that they would perform good Engage in during the games, and judges swore that they'd not acknowledge bribes Which they would be honest. now, just the creating foundations have survived but presently There's been constrained restoration, and the area within the monument has become planted with trees.

This archaeological site was a notable Panhellenic religious sanctuary in ancient Greece. It received particular fame since the venue for the ancient Olympic Games, which happened every four several years during Classical antiquity, starting from the 8th century BC and continuing until the 4th century AD.

The party at Olympia also served other purposes Other than athletic Levels of competition. Writers, poets and historians go through their do the job to a big audience and traders clinched enterprise discounts. town-state leaders talked within an environment of festivity and citizens of assorted metropolitan areas bought collectively. The games continued throughout the initial several years of Roman rule. By this time, nonetheless, their value had declined.

the very first Olympic festival was organised on the location from the authorities of Ilias within the 8th century B.C. but tradition dates the main games at 776 B.C. The Olympic Games were held each individual 4 a long time, and afterwards the Greek technique of 12 months counting referred to those Games, using the term Olympiad for that period of time between two Games. Historian Ephorus who lived in this article within the 4th century B.C. is thought to possess invented the usage of Olympiads to count decades, much as we use A.D. and B.C. these days. Beforehand, just about every Greek condition utilised its own relationship system, a thing that ongoing for local events, leading to confusion when striving to find out dates. The Olympic Games have been A part of the Panhellenic Games, 4 separate games held each individual two –or 4– a long time, but organized to ensure that there was a minimum of just one list of games every year. The Olympic Games had been The key and many prestigious. The games had been held in honour of Zeus and befell at some time of the 1st entire moon in August. The athletic Pageant lasted 5 days and incorporated wrestling, chariot and horse racing, the pentathlon (wrestling, discus and javelin throwing, very long bounce and operating), plus the pancratium (a type of wrestling).
